Overview of UK Environmental and Social Responsibility Reporting Standards

UK Environmental and Social Responsibility Reports are a testament to the nation’s commitment to transparency and accountability in environmental stewardship and social responsibility. These reports provide detailed insights into the environmental impact of businesses, their adherence to social responsibilities, and their overall contribution to sustainable development. The standards set by the UK for these reports are robust and comprehensive, ensuring that companies disclose a wide range of information including greenhouse gas emissions, resource usage, waste management practices, and compliance with relevant environmental legislation. Additionally, they cover social aspects such as employee welfare, community engagement, human rights policies, and the company’s overall impact on society.

In light of the increasing importance of environmental stewardship and corporate social responsibility, the translation process must go beyond mere linguistic equivalence. It involves a careful selection of translators with expertise in both the environmental sector and the nuances of CSR reporting. These specialists should be well-versed in the standards set by bodies like the Global Reporting Initiative (GRI) or the International Integrated Reporting Council (IIRC), ensuring that the translated reports meet the necessary criteria for global audiences. Additionally, they must stay abreast of the latest developments in environmental and social governance to provide accurate and relevant translations that resonate with readers from different cultural backgrounds.
